    The legality of sports activities betting varies across areas. In the United States, the Supreme Court's 2018 decision to overturn the Professional and Amateur Sports Protection Act (PASPA) allowed states to regulate sports betting individually. While some states like New Jersey and Pennsylvania have embraced it wholeheartedly, others remain restrictive. Countries just like the UK and Australia have well-regulated markets, selling protected and fair betting practices. It’s crucial for bettors to pay attention to their local laws to make sure compliance and avoid legal repercussions.

    Seasoned bettors thrive on deeper strategies. They indulge in 'line buying,' evaluating odds across various sportsbooks for the best worth. Utilizing superior analytics, they dive into player stats, harm stories, and even climate conditions. Arbitrage betting, which ensures revenue by betting on all possible outcomes across different platforms, is another sophisticated tactic for knowledgeable bettors. Managing a betting portfolio with numerous bet types and sports can additionally be a trademark of strategic gambling.

    The legality of sports betting varies considerably from one jurisdiction to another. In the United States, for example, the watershed moment came in 2018 when the Supreme Court struck down the Professional and Amateur Sports Protection Act (PASPA), allowing states to legalize and regulate sports activities betting. Europe, however, has had a more liberal method for decades, with international locations like the UK spearheading regulated on-line sports betting.

    Moneyline Bets: Simply betting on who will win.
    Point Spread Bets: Betting on the margin of victory.
    Over/Under Bets: Wagering on whether complete points might be over or beneath a set number.
    Parlays: Combining multiple bets into one for a larger payout.
    Prop Bets: Betting on particular events within the recreation, corresponding to who will rating first.
